    I’m looking at getting a new Vexilar this year. Can’t decide if I should go with the FLX-20 or spend a little more for FLX-28. Any pros or cons would be appreciated.

    I have both and like both very well. The auto depth is a nice option but not a must have. FLX28 has been a good shallow water unit. If money is the deciding factor go with the best you can afford. You’ll be happy with either.

    I have 18 and 28, you really can’t make a wrong choice. If you like to fine-tune and do shallow go with the 28, if not get the 20.

    Don’t be afraid to look for used. Usually you can tell by pics in the ad if they’ve been abused or not. I’ve bought a couple FLX28s for $400-450 in the off season and were like new. Scheels just ran a sale two weeks ago for $560 plus tax on the 28 ProPack. A lot of people selling now to get the FLX30.

    Just to remind everyone, Vexilar is based out of Bloomington and they are absolutely fantastic people to work with. I bought a broken fl-18 off ebay 8-9 years ago, brought it in, and they fixed it up in a couple of hours and less than $100, and I haven’t had any problems since. They also replaced an out of warranty tri-beam that was cracking, no questions asked. Shop confidently that you’re buying a solid work horse and that they stand behind their products and will make it right.
